I don't tend to release the slide on Semis with the lever. I pull back the slide & slingshot it, like John Moses Browning intended. I will thumb the release if one handed, like if I'm holding the Hostage taker by the neck and using him for cover. ; )

Of course, I was originally taught to keep my finger off the trigger, but straight index finger protocol was a later development in Safety Paranoia.

I don't object to safety, and my finger only goes into the guard just before firing but I got a chance to fire a 1889 Italian revolver with a folding trigger... no guard, the trigger folds forward for safety, and you release the safety by tugging the hammer, but you don't have to it, ( censored, means Rooster, or preparing a weapon for firing by compressing a spring, engaging a sear, ) although, why not go for the single action pull? ( it's a DA/SA revolver ) And even freaky-er to modern sensibilities, it had the Abadie System for reloading, where you open the gate, and that disconnects the hammer, and you then PULL THE TRIGGER REPEATEDLY while you load & unload it. On a gun with no trigger guard.

I have zero complaints with my first gen Hellcat.

They have a new (2.0) version with a different/updated trigger, and available external safety. I have had zero issues with my first gen trigger, and have no desire for an external safety since the internal sear block works just fine in concert with the bladed trigger safety. It's one less thing to have to think about, under duress.

Once in a while I'll carry my XD-s, and every time I do I'm amazed at how much HEAVIER it is than the Hellcat - even full-mag to full-mag (8+1 to 13+1). The XD-s, as great as it is...has been relegated to "house pistol", since the Hellcat carries so well for me. An example - I did, once again, 17 miles on the mountain bike on Sunday. Tee shirt, cargo shorts with a belt, over cycling shorts...and the Hellcat in my IWB holster. Don't even know it's there, physically or visually.

The only change I have made to my Hellcat was pulling the U rear sight (no glow), and replacing it with a TruGlo TFX rear sight. I already had a factory tritium front sight with a glow-ring on it, and the TruGlo mates perfectly with it elevation-wise, and adds tritium vials with glow rings. I got a full set of TruGlo's (any XD/XDS sight will work on a NON-OSP Hellcat; the OSP uses different dovetails and they will not work there), so if I had issues with elevation I could have installed the front one as well, but since it works (I eyeballed the dot height side-by-side before installing the rear, just to be safe)...I avoided smacking the gun with a hammer and punch any more than I had to!

If you can...SHOOT the 365's and the Hellcat before you buy. Just because. Neither is a bad gun, but the Hellcat handled so much better for me, there was no comparison.

My Hellcat and my XD-s both live in Alien Gear IWB hybrids. I have a Cloak Tuck (leather base panel, screw-on belt clips) and a Cloak Tuck 3.5 (neoprene-coated stainless base, and twist-lock belt clips). I actually prefer the leather to the stainless, it doesn't dig into my quad near as much when seated (more flexible material). A little loctite on the screws to hold the belt clips....it's my daily.
